BiH can expect Inclusion in the Agenda of the Council of Europe? 

Published: September 7, 2016
Share
SHARE

zvizdi-u-bruxellesu-sa-hahnom-bih-ispunila-i-posljednji-uvjet-za-razmatranje-aplikacije-za-lanstvo_12e4a03Chairman of the Council of Ministers of BiH Denis Zvizdić met yesterday in Brussels with the Commissioner for European Neighborhood Policy and Enlargement Negotiations Johannes Hahn.

Zvizdić spoke to Hahn about the possibility for inclusion of the request of BiH for membership in the EU in the agenda of the upcoming meeting of General Affairs Council of the European Union, as well as the possibility of adoption of the Conclusion on forwarding the request by European Commission for the delivery of an opinion about the request, stated the Cabinet of the Chairman of the Council of Ministers of BiH.

Chairman Zvizdić pointed out that after the adoption of the finalized text of Coordination Mechanism for EU issues BiH has fulfilled the last prerequisite for consideration of its application at the meeting on September 20. He said that further progress in the field of EU integration is still in the focus of all levels of authority and that BiH is strongly committed to the continuation of reform processes with the aim of obtaining the candidate status by the end of 2017.

Hahn praised the progress of BiH and congratulated Zvizdić on fulfilling the last condition for consideration of the application. He said that it is necessary to continue investing efforts in the continuation of reform processes and strengthening of regional cooperation.

Chairman Zvizdić informed Commissioner Hahn about the degree of implementation of the aims from the Reform Agenda and said that the Council of Ministers has implemented 55 percent of the foreseen measures so far.

Zvizdić and Hahn also discussed the current political situation in BiH and possibilities for the holding of the announced referendum in the RS. They agreed that in BiH all decisions of the court, especially the Constitutional Court of BiH as a part of the Constitution of BiH, must be respected, just like in all other countries.

Hahn concluded that he expects the General Affairs Council to task the European Commission with preparing the questionnaire for BiH regarding membership in the EU at the next session of the Council.
